What worries me is that we’re at this point and genuinely there’s only 9 outfield players that I’d be sure or almost sure will make the squad.
Goalkeepers: kelleher is there. Presumably Travers and Bazunu, both of whom are backups at their clubs currently, but with O’Leary just returning from injury, Keeley is the only realistic challenger.
Right back: Doherty could miss out after his last game. Coleman could make it but unlikely given his playing time. Dunne made the last one. Festy could make it as a full back. Or he could envisage at centre half like O’Brien or O’Shea playing there.
Centre back: I’d be almost sure all of O’Brien, Collins and O’Shea will make it. Scales, Omobamidele, Lawal and Dunne (again) pushing for the remaining one to two spots.
Left back: Manning makes it. I would have assumed O'Dowda would be the back up but we went into the last squad with just one left back until Honahan was called up for Szmodics. I guess you could argue for Corie Ndaba as well but personally I think that’s very premature. Can’t think of any other realistic shouts apart from Jimmy Mac but presumably if you were gonna do that, you’d have done it last month when Brady first got injured and McClean was going well in the championship.
Centre mid: Cullen and Azaz will be called up. Beyond that, Knight is unlikely to be fit. Taylor hasn’t played in a month. Smallbone is barely back from injury and hasn’t played much. Lawal is an option if he considers him a midfielder, Coventry is doing well in the championship. Molumby and McGrath would make my squad but not sure HH rates either. Phillips is an option based on the previous squad. I assumed Alan Browne’s Ireland career was over but he’s doing well for the top team in the championship so he certainly has a chance.
Wingers: who knows, we seem to have 5 lads battling for 3 or 4 slots all at similar levels. Ogbene is still working his way back to fitness. McAteer is still adapting to his new club and Ebosele, well he was left out of the last squad - so those are your right wingers. On the left, Szmodics isn’t scoring - 9 games, no goals for a guy who scored for fun in his last championship spell. Mikey Johnston seems to be doing pretty well at club level but once again, HH has never really seemed convinced about him and he’s been dropped from squads a few times. Barry and Vata are probably the outside shout but neither are playing enough for their club.
Strikers: Ferguson and Idah are in, even though Idah’s form for Swansea is worrying. Parrott hasn’t played in 5 or 6 weeks and although he has a chance to be fit by the weekend, with the 23 man squads I’d say they won’t call him up. The other options are uninspiring to say the least: Jonny Kenny is barely making Celtic squads and has played 16 mins since the last Ireland camp. Tom cannon and Sinclair Armstrong can’t break into their teams - they’re getting a few mins off the bench and not scoring. Emakhu is playing for Millwall out wide but no indication he’s any better than Kenny. Michael Obafemi’s Bochum move seems to be going about as well as his Plymouth move. If you keep going down you reach Aaron Connolly, possibly the top scoring fit striker in the 25/26 season (3 goals) along with Callum Robinson (3). Not sure how he’s playing or how he is mentally or off the pitch. Might as well just call up Mason Melia.

You can almost smell the panic off the squad:
Goalkeepers: Caoimhín Kelleher (Brentford), Gavin Bazunu (Southampton), Mark Travers (Everton)
Defenders: Seamus Coleman (Everton), Jake O'Brien (Everton), Nathan Collins (Brentford), Dara O'Shea (Ipswich Town), Liam Scales (Celtic), John Egan (Hull City), Ryan Manning (Southampton), Callum O'Dowda (Ferencvaros).
Midfielders: Josh Cullen (Burnley), Will Smallbone (Millwall), Jack Taylor (Ipswich Town), Jayson Molumby (West Bromwich Albion), Finn Azaz (Southampton).
Attackers: Evan Ferguson (AS Roma), Troy Parrott (AZ Alkmaar), Adam Idah (Swansea City), Sammie Szmodics (Ipswich Town), Mikey Johnston (West Bromwich Albion), Chiedozie Ogbene (Sheffield United), Festy Ebosele (İstanbul Başakşehir), Kasey McAteer (Ipswich Town).
https://www.rte.ie/sport/soccer/2025/1002/1536451-parrott-and-coleman-return-to-ireland-squad-for-lisbon/
Coleman and Egan back for the experience presumably. Lawal injured possibly. Molumby, Smallbone, Festy and O'Dowda also back and Parrot included.

Bringing Coleman, Ebosele and Molumby back in seems sensible, and they shouldn't have been left out the last squad.
O'Dowda has only started one league game this season for Ferencvaros from what I can make out, but has featured regularly in Europe. And with Brady out, I suppose we are somewhat short at leftback.
Recalling Egan, having not been involved with us for over two years, in a position where we've the greatest depth, and who hasn't played regularly since the 22/23 season, seems extraordinarily and needlessly regressive.
Based on form, merit and squad balance, and as another option at 6, Coventry should have been there, but as has been said, this would hardly be a game-changer.
